When the CEO of a massive company that has created and distributed it’s very own device OS to take on the established competition, gets busted using the competition as a personal device, well let’s just say it looks bad. really, really bad.
Eric Schmidt, CEO of Google, Makers of Android, the OS that powers the G1, myTouch3G, Magic and soon to come HTC Hero, got caught snapping a pic of reporters who were outside the Sun Valley Inn, with a Blackberry. And it looks like a Blackberry Curve 8900. That’s important because the 8900 is a relatively new Blackberry offered on T-Mobile, home of the only US Android Device.
